SOCIAL SECURITY ACT 1991 - SECT 500Z

Seasonal workers--preclusion period

  (1)   This section applies if:

  (a)   a person has lodged a claim for parenting payment; and

  (b)   at any time during the 6 months immediately before the day on which the person lodged the claim, the person, or the person's partner, has been engaged in seasonal work.

Note:   For seasonal work see subsection   16A(1).

  (2)   Parenting payment is not payable to the person:

  (a)   if the person is subject to a seasonal work preclusion period (whether in relation to the claim referred to in subsection   (1) or any other claim under this Act) and the Secretary has not made a determination under subsection   (3) in relation to the person--for the person's seasonal work preclusion period; or

  (b)   if the Secretary has made a determination under subsection   (3) in relation to the person--for that part (if any) of the person's seasonal work preclusion period to which the person is subject as a result of the determination.

Note:   For seasonal work preclusion period see subsection   16A(1).

  (3)   If the Secretary is satisfied that a person is in severe financial hardship because the person has incurred unavoidable or reasonable expenditure while the person is subject to a seasonal work preclusion period (whether in relation to the claim referred to in subsection   (1) or any other claim under this Act):

  (a)   the Secretary may determine that the person is not subject to the whole, or any part, of the preclusion period; and

  (b)   the determination has effect accordingly.

Note 1:   For in severe financial hardship see subsection   19C(3) (person who is a member of a couple).

Note 2:   For unavoidable or reasonable expenditure see subsection   19C(4).
